    Since there are 66 comments, I didn't take time to read them all. I had one of these for YEARS and the timer function is kind of interesting, albeit was a bit worthless for my use. Connect the AC plug to some sort of device that would turn it on (a clock-type timer for example) and it will turn the machine on when the power is applied. There is one caveat, however. If you have those record mode buttons pressed in, it will start recording on the tape that you have threaded, otherwise it will begin playing. Make sure you don't have a tape loaded that you want to keep. I'm sure there are people out there that would find it useful, but not me.
    Incidentally, I bought this machine for $799 plus tax in 1981 at a place I think called WJL Sound in Denver, Colorado, if I recall. This was an incredibly expensive purchase at the time (remember, it was 1981), but not the highest priced machine I could have purchased. Teac and Akai were also on display; some more expensive, some cheaper. It was the best looking, however, and the cheapest that could handle the 10 1/2" reels. One thing it missed and a feature I would have liked is bi-directional recording. There was an Akai that did it that handled the large reels, but it was about $1,000 and a little out of the range of price I was looking for. 4 heads to do bi-directional recording, but it still had a tape monitor function in both directions. There was also a 6 head which made more sense. But this one did have very low noise and a frequency response that went higher than a dog whistle (there aren't very many speakers that can keep up with that!).

      There is one additional feature...the capstans spin at very slightly different rates allowing for tape tension on the heads...it does not use a pressure pad. The way to find this out is to pull the tape away from the heads while it's playing (not really recommended for a decent quality tape...I used a junk tape) and watch as the machine reestablishes tension against the heads fairly quickly. No pressure pad to wear the tape or just another part to have to replace down the road when the glue dries out and it falls off...you're sitting there wondering what happened to all of the frequency response (it's very muffled when that happens...or it doesn't play at all).     To put things right, the belt replacement NEEDS to be followed by a speed adjustment. This is done using a speed calibration tape with a 3000Hz signal and the adjustment needs to be monitored on a frequency counter. Any other adjustment of speed is totally wrong and not recommended.

    Sorry soundtechguy, but anyone who knows these decks knows to NEVER clean the pinch rollers with any kind of alcohol. The original rollers will melt. Some of the aftermarket replacements will as well. Use soapy water first and if they don't get clean use an emory board to re-dress them in play mode. Don't use a tape you care about, or lock the tensioners in place with string and do it that way.
